BOCA RATON, Fla. – The Florida Atlantic University baseball team plays the first game of the first day of the 2021 Air Force Reserve Conference USA Baseball Championship, taking on Old Dominion on Wednesday at J.C. Love Field at Pat Patterson Park in Ruston, Louisiana.
UPDATE (9 a.m. Eastern Wednesday): With weather here in Ruston, first pitch is now scheduled for noon Eastern.
Â
FAU (30-23, 18-14 C-USA) is fifth seed in the tournament draw, and will take on No. 4 seed – and ranked as high as No. 18 nationally – Old Dominion (38-14, 22-10 C-USA). The Owls and Monarchs are paired alongside top seed Charlotte and No. 8 Middle Tennessee in their half of the bracket. Each winner of FAU/ODU and CLT/MT plays one another Thursday at 1:30 p.m. Eastern, the two teams that aren't victorious once again play Thursday's first game, at 10 a.m. Eastern.

Owls' Tournament Opener in Preview
ODU has gone ahead and traveled to Ruston, playing tournament host Louisiana Tech in two non-conference games, and winning both. The Monarchs topped the Bulldogs 10-8 on Thursday and 8-7 Friday. The squad features two of the top power hitters/run producers in the country, as Kyle Battle led C-USA with 17 home runs, while Andy Garriola finished tied among all DI hitters with 65 RBI. Battle also was first in the league in slugging at .714 and with 49 walks, and second in OBP at .470 and in runs scored at 62. The Monarchs' lineup also features true freshman Carter Trice, the team's top hitter – second in C-USA – at .364, with 12 homers and 48 RBI. He trails only Battle with a .652 slugging percentage, and is third in the league with 72 hits.

Opponent History
ODU took three of four games against the Owls back in early April, but the Owls still hold a 14-10 all-time advantage.
Â
C-USA Championship History
Since joining the league, and first being eligible for postseason play in 2015, the Owls are 12-9 all-time, with championship game appearances in 2018 and 2019. FAU has played ODU in the postseason twice, winning both: 6-4 in Hattiesburg in 2015, and 6-2 in 2017 in Biloxi.
